What Does It Mean To Track Down Someone. He finally managed to track down the book he wanted. If you track down someone or something, you find them, or find information about them, after a difficult or long search. To search for or pursue someone or something until located or captured. From longman dictionary of contemporary english track somebody/something ↔ down phrasal. To track down is to find someone or something after a very thorough search. A noun or pronoun can be used between track and. When you use “track down,” you know what you’re looking for.
